What is Sunshine on the Ice (1961) about?

This charming 1961 Hungarian comedy centers on Klári, an enchanting ice revue dancer whose life takes an unexpected turn when a secret admirer begins sending her roses. Her husband, Rezső, spirals into a jealous frenzy, leading to a series of comedic misunderstandings that test their relationship.

Who directed Sunshine on the Ice?

Sunshine on the Ice was directed by Frigyes Bán, a Hungarian filmmaker known for his work in comedy and light-hearted cinema during the mid-20th century.

Who stars in Sunshine on the Ice?

The film features a talented cast including Ferenc Bessenyei as Rezső, Katalin Rákosi as Klári, Marietta Kovács, Károly Mécs, and the beloved Hungarian comedian Alfonzó.

About Sunshine on the Ice (1961) — A 1960s Hungarian Comedy Full of Romance and Mischief

Step into the dazzling world of 1961 Hungarian comedy *Sunshine on the Ice*, directed by the talented Frigyes Bán. The film follows Klári, a captivating ice revue dancer whose life takes a whimsical turn when a mysterious suitor begins showering her with roses, stirring both intrigue and chaos. Her husband, Rezső, finds himself tangled in a web of jealousy that escalates into a series of comedic mishaps, blending romance, farce, and the sparkling atmosphere of mid-century entertainment.
